When it comes to choosing a mattress for your roof top tent, there are a few key factors to consider First and foremost, you want to make sure that the mattress is comfortable and supportive Since you’ll be sleeping on top of your vehicle, you want a mattress that will provide cushioning and insulation from the hard surface below Additionally, you’ll want to consider the size and weight of the mattress, as well as how easy it is to set up and pack away.
One of the most popular options for roof top tent mattresses is memory foam Memory foam mattresses are known for their ability to contour to your body shape and provide excellent support They are also great at distributing weight evenly, which can help reduce pressure points and provide a more restful night’s sleep Many memory foam mattresses are available in various thicknesses and sizes to suit different preferences and needs.

For those looking for a more durable and long-lasting option, an air mattress may be the way to go Air mattresses are made of durable materials like PVC or nylon and can be inflated using a pump or by blowing air into a valve They are adjustable in firmness and can provide a comfortable sleeping surface that mimics a traditional mattress However, it’s important to choose an air mattress with a high-quality construction to prevent leaks and punctures while camping.
If you prefer a more traditional camping experience, you may want to consider a camping cot for your roof top tent Camping cots are elevated off the ground on a sturdy frame and typically come with a built-in mattress or cot pad for added comfort They are easy to set up and provide excellent support for a good night’s sleep However, camping cots can be bulky and heavy compared to other mattress options, so they may not be ideal for those looking to travel light.
